If f : R → R be defined by f(x) = (3 − x3)1/3, then find fof (x).
Advertisements
उत्तर
\[ = f \left( \left( 3 - x^3 \right)^\frac{1}{3} \right)\]
\[ = \left[ 3 - \left( \left( 3 - x^3 \right)^\frac{1}{3} \right)^3 \right]^\frac{1}{3} \]
\[ = \left[ 3 - \left( 3 - x^3 \right) \right]^\frac{1}{3} \]
\[ = \left( x^3 \right)^\frac{1}{3} \]
\[ = x\]
